Output 8cb77337839fbb27f5d1e1f736ef2089d0ef0fc93d9bb59b035cf5c03d671a77:0

value
854666276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7fb23b5ee3c66f0197758356476ba1f6e253723 OP_EQUALVERIFY OP_CHECKSIG
address
1Lh18irHi9EJFApvSX7mHGF3FKbvSaxS7N
transaction
8cb77337839fbb27f5d1e1f736ef2089d0ef0fc93d9bb59b035cf5c03d671a77
spent
true